Preparation of emission data for modeling with CMAQ from Spanish emission inventories and emission projections

The Technical University of Madrid (UPM) is currently studying the different alternatives to reduce air pollution in Spain. The policy design and decision-making for improving Air Quality are based on emission projections up to 2020 under several scenarios. The following step is to evaluate the impact of these scenarios using an Air Quality Model. The US EPA CMAQ modeling system has been selected and therefore the focus is on providing SMOKE all the Emission Inventory information to generate model-ready emission data. Emission inventory preparation is a critical stage in Air Quality Modeling and there is a great lack of quality input information in the Spanish case. In spite of having a very flexible design, CMAQ and SMOKE modeling systems are developed taking into account the inventory formats and particular conditions of the United States. The National Spanish Inventory is made according to the European CORINAIR methodology, so a specific methodology to adapt it to the modeling system is needed. This paper shows briefly the main issues of this process.
